일 | 월 | 화 | 수 | 목 | 금 | 토 |
---|---|---|---|---|---|---|
1 | 2 | |||||
3 | 4 | 5 | 6 | 7 | 8 | 9 |
10 | 11 | 12 | 13 | 14 | 15 | 16 |
17 | 18 | 19 | 20 | 21 | 22 | 23 |
24 | 25 | 26 | 27 | 28 | 29 | 30 |
- java
- flask
- requests
- OOP
- json
- mysql
- pymongo
- Crawling
- POST
- portfolio
- openapi
- beautifulsoup
- fetch
- flaskframework
- venv
- NAS
- mongodb
- CRUD
- CSS
- backend
- synology
- get
- javascript
- frontend
- body
- github
- atlas
- Algorithm
- PYTHON
- Project
- Today
- Total
wisePocket
[NAS 배포] Synology NAS 자체 서버를 통한 웹 서버 구축부터 배포 도전 00 본문
[NAS 배포] Synology NAS 자체 서버를 통한 웹 서버 구축부터 배포 도전 00
ohnyong 2023. 7. 19. 12:35AWS Elastic Beanstalk 실제 배포 과정을 통해서 Cloud 환경에서 웹 페이지 배포 과정을 진행해 보았다.
아마존 서비스는 Cloud인 점에서 항상 켜져 있는 컴퓨터를 렌털하는 것 외에도 간단한 설정들만으로 배포가 가능해서 좋은 경험이었다. 한번 배포 과정을 진행해 보는데 의미를 두었고 배포 이후 유지 보수 부분도 부분적으로 이해했지만 실무에서는 어떤 방식으로 진행되는지 궁금증이 남아 있다. 또한, 어떤 회사에서는 자체 서버로 서비스를 배포할텐데 그 과정을 함축적으로 알 수 있지 않을까? 라는 궁금증에서 스스로 실습을 도전하게 되었다.
계속해서 프로젝트를 생성하고, 수정하고, 테스트하게 될텐데 아무래도 서비스 자체가 유료인 문제가 있다. 이미 나는 항상 켜져있는 스토리지 컴퓨터가 있다. 궂이 내 개인 프로젝트를 Cloud 환경으로 배포하여 과금 걱정을 할 필요가 없는 것이다. 아직까지 실제로 웹 서버로 활용해본적은 없지만 마치 Windows와 유사한 DSM이라는 내부 GUI 운영체제가 제공되서 있어서 쉽게 도전해볼만 하고 이전에 낮은 이해도로 구글링한 결과 Synology NAS는 다양한 확장프로그램을 제공하는데 그 중 TOMCAT, Docker 등 패키지를 내부적으로 사용 할 수 있고 웹 서버로 활용하는 사례들을 본 적 있다.
이제부터 Synology NAS를 이용하여 동일한 프로젝트를 배포하는 과정을 스스로 진행해 보고 과정을 기록하고자 한다. 앞으로 진행할 나의 사이드 프로젝트들은 이것을 통해서 배포 될 예정이다.
'Synology NAS Server Tutorials' 카테고리의 다른 글
[NAS 배포] Synology NAS 자체 웹 호스팅을 위한 NAS DNS 서버 세팅 및 도메인 Name Server 설정 05 (0) | 2023.07.20 |
---|---|
[NAS 배포★] Synology NAS 배포 사전 테스트 Docker-compose로 서버 구축하기(Nginx-uwsgi-flask) 배포 전 로컬 테스트 04 (0) | 2023.07.19 |
[NAS 배포] Synology NAS 동기화 폴더 Synology Drive Client 설치 03 (0) | 2023.07.19 |
[NAS 배포] Synology NAS DSM 접근 02 (0) | 2023.07.19 |
[NAS 배포] Synology NAS 초기화? 01 (0) | 2023.07.19 |